严重创伤性脑损伤是否存在周末效应?一项基于挪威创伤登记处的观察性人群研究。

Is there a weekend effect in severe traumatic brain Injury? An observational, population-based study from the Norwegian Trauma registry.

Abstract

INTRODUCTION

Traumatic brain injury is prevalent and with severe injury the mortality is high. The aim of this study was to explore differences in mortality rates between weekday and weekend admissions for patients with severe traumatic brain injury (TBI) in Norway based on data from the National Trauma Registry of Norway (NTR).

RESEARCH QUESTION

Are mortality rates higher for patients with severe traumatic brain injury admitted on weekends compared to weekdays?

MATERIALS AND METHODS

This study is an observational cohort study based on prospectively collected, population-based data from the NTR. The study period was between January 01, 2017 and December 31, 2020 and included all patients with severe TBI registered in the database.

RESULTS

During the 4 years-study period 627 patients with severe TBI were identified; the median age was 53.0 years (IQR 32.0-71.0). Weekend admissions involved significantly younger patients with a median age of 50.0 years compared to a median age of 57.0 years on weekdays (p = 0.013). Overall, the 30-day mortality rate was 39 %, with higher mortality observed on weekdays compared to weekends (43 % vs. 34 %; p = 0.025). Logistic regression analysis showed that age and higher AIS head injury severity were significantly associated with 30-day mortality, while admission timing (weekend vs. weekday) showed no association.

DISCUSSION AND CONCLUSION

Weekend admissions in severe TBI are frequent and involves younger patients compared to weekdays. Our study did not find a weekend effect on the mortality rate for severe TBI in Norway based on data from the NTR.

摘要

引言

创伤性脑损伤很常见,严重损伤时死亡率很高。本研究的目的是基于挪威国家创伤登记处(NTR)的数据,探讨挪威重度创伤性脑损伤(TBI)患者在工作日和周末入院的死亡率差异。

研究问题

与工作日入院的重度创伤性脑损伤患者相比,周末入院患者的死亡率是否更高?

材料与方法

本研究是一项观察性队列研究,基于NTR前瞻性收集的基于人群的数据。研究期间为2017年1月1日至2020年12月31日,纳入数据库中登记的所有重度TBI患者。

结果

在4年的研究期间,共识别出627例重度TBI患者;中位年龄为53.0岁(四分位间距32.0 - 71.0)。周末入院的患者明显更年轻,中位年龄为50.0岁,而工作日入院患者的中位年龄为57.0岁(p = 0.013)。总体而言,30天死亡率为39%,工作日的死亡率高于周末(43%对34%;p = 0.025)。逻辑回归分析表明,年龄和较高的AIS头部损伤严重程度与30天死亡率显著相关,而入院时间(周末与工作日)则无关联。

讨论与结论

重度TBI患者周末入院情况较为频繁,且与工作日相比涉及更年轻的患者。基于NTR的数据,我们的研究未发现挪威重度TBI的死亡率存在周末效应。
